Pontotel makes electronic time tracking better aligned with new work relationships, which are flexible and even remote
Summary
Pontotel built an online time-clock product for companies that need to track hours across flexible, remote, and distributed work arrangements. The platform lets employees clock in through app, web, phone, and even handwritten forms, while companies use a monthly subscription to manage attendance, overtime, and payroll inputs. The founders started with a domestic-worker use case, then shifted to condominiums and broader employer segments after early trials showed stronger demand. The company says labor-rule changes and eSocial increased interest in better time control and created room for expansion across Brazil.
